(20 pts) Suppose that starting from this year, at the end of every year, you want to deposit a certain amount, say x, for 10 years, that is you make your first deposit this year at t 0, and your last deposit = at t = 9. Starting from t = 10, you stop depositing, and start withdrawing $30000 at the end of every year. If you want to be able withdraw $30000 for 30 years, what should be the value of x if the continuously compounded interest rate is given by 3%? want 1.
